Los Altos Hills Home Rebuilt

The entire wall surrounding the fireplace is a 3' thick brick wall with the chimney in the middle and 3' deep closets on either end. In order to put up wallboard, a steel frame was built over the entire face. In order to support the 16' mantle, made of a single length of exotic wood, steel bolts needed to be attached to the steel frame. The original firebox was a wood burning fireplace. It was converted to a gas insert. The closets on either end were converted to pantry shelving. The hardwood flooring is Brazilian cherry, a renewable resource. Can you see the surround sound speakers in the wall on each side of the television? These invisible speakers required a very thin application of spackle around the edges and a thin coat of paint over the top. Photograph by Mike Seidl
